DESCRIPTIVE TEXT NARRATIVE FOR SMOKE/DUST OBSERVED IN SATELLITE IMAGERY
THROUGH 2330Z September 13, 2026
SMOKE: Canada... A regional layer of light-to-moderate density smoke was observed stretching from eastern Nunavut across the Hudson Bay, merging with light-density smoke over Manitoba, Ontario, and CONUS. A layer of remnant light-to-moderate density smoke was visible among a break in the clouds over southern Greenland, which continued to move eastward over the Atlantic Ocean. Pacific Coast... A layer of offshore remnant light-density smoke was observed from central British Columbia to southern California this evening. Areas of moderate-density smoke also mixed in with the regional light-density plume in some areas. The plume drifted towards the southeast before dissipating near Baja California. CONUS... A broad layer of light-density smoke from today’s fire activity, concentrated primarily in North Dakota, Oklahoma, and the Mississippi Valley, traveled eastward over the Great Lakes into Ontario, as well as southeastward over the Ohio and Tennessee Valley, before continuing across the southeastern states and offshore into the Atlantic Ocean. Smoke also drifted southward into Texas, ultimately merging with smoke from Mexico. Mexico/Central America... A layer of light density smoke from fires, industrial activity, and smoke from CONUS was observed over the Mexican Gulf Coast, extending eastward into the Gulf and Central America, southward over the Isthmus of Tehuantepec, and westward over central Mexico and the Gulf of California before continuing into the Pacific Ocean. BLOWING DUST: Caribbean... Moderate-density blowing dust from the Sahara Desert extended westward across most of the Caribbean Sea, ultimately reaching the Yucatan Peninsula and parts of Central America.
